Transaction 0399f43158f07108fcf98c63fc29076c6a2a70e47af42640b15cf4fb864b61bc
1 Input
2 Outputs
- 0399f43158f07108fcf98c63fc29076c6a2a70e47af42640b15cf4fb864b61bc:0
- 0399f43158f07108fcf98c63fc29076c6a2a70e47af42640b15cf4fb864b61bc:1
value 54797514
address 363V9CGEdg6RTSVW9VuC4GyyNWaXEDSTDy
value 2270669022
address 1HTyeL2r6W7WyuBgrnfE3UQtkZKtubvLP3